Biography
Michèle Girardon (1938-1975), sometimes credited as Michele Girardon, was a French actress. She became an international star after she taught herself English while on the set of Howard Hawks’s ‘Hatari!’. In 1975 she committed suicide via an overdose of sleeping pills at the age of 36.
